Rapid tests, also known as rapid diagnostic tests or RDTs, are easy-to-use tests that provide quick results, usually in 20 minutes or less. Most standard tests have to be sent to a lab, and you have to wait for the results. With a rapid test, you can have the test done and get the results at your provider's office or a clinic.
For some of these tests, you can also do them and get the results at home. Rapids tests usually include the following steps: You provide a sample of your body fluid, such as blood, urine, saliva, or nasal secretions.; The sample is mixed with a special substance that will cause a chemical reaction if a disease or other condition is present.; The results show on a dipstick or rapid test cassette: A dipstick is a thin, plastic strip coated with chemicals. If the test is positive, the dipstick will change color when placed in the sample.; A rapid test cassette is a small plastic case with a well that holds the sample.
The well shows a letter or a symbol to indicate the result.; ; Most rapid tests can provide quick, reliable results, but the results are not always as accurate as standard lab tests. The accuracy of your test results may be affected by: The type of test used; How the test is stored and transported; The type of specimen taken; Your symptoms; When your symptoms started; What you are testing for; Using a test that is past its expiration date;
